Targeted sequencing of Anopheles mosquito blood meals

Our study presents a new method to unbiasely characterize the mammalian host blood meals of Anopheles mosquitoes by targeted high-throughput sequencing of the mammalian mitochondrial 16S rRNA gene. In addtion, we also evaluate the number of human individuals fed on by amplifying a 300bp fragment of the human mitochondrial hypervariable region I. Overall, our approach provides a comprehensive strategy to evaluate the mammalian host source of mosquito blood meals and could be applied to study the blood meals of other athropod vectors as well.
